brushless dc planetary gear motor
            
            The brushless DC planetary gear motor represents a sophisticated advancement in motion control technology, combining the efficiency of brushless DC motors with the mechanical advantages of planetary gearing systems. This innovative motor system integrates three key components: a brushless DC motor for primary power generation, a planetary gear transmission for torque multiplication, and a precision control system for accurate operation. The motor operates through electromagnetic principles, utilizing permanent magnets and electronic commutation to generate rotary motion without the need for physical brushes. The planetary gear system, consisting of a central sun gear, multiple planet gears, and an outer ring gear, provides exceptional torque output while maintaining a compact form factor. This configuration allows for significant gear reduction ratios within a relatively small space, making it ideal for applications requiring high torque in a confined area. The system's brushless design eliminates the wear and maintenance issues associated with traditional brush-type motors, while the planetary gearing ensures smooth, efficient power transmission with minimal backlash. These motors typically operate at high efficiency levels, converting electrical energy to mechanical power with minimal losses, and offer precise speed control through integrated electronic systems.
